Here’s how it works for St. Petersburg donors: you either call Gulf Wheels or start the 2-minute donation form online. A real coordinator (Monday–Saturday) reviews your year, make, model, condition, and exact location—whether you’re in Kenwood, Old Northeast, Shore Acres, Gulfport, or across the bay in Tampa, Clearwater, or Brandon. We dispatch a professional tow truck or flatbed at no cost to you, even if the car won’t start. After your vehicle sells, Heritage for the Blind, a 501(c)(3), mails you a written tax receipt that meets IRS Form 1098-C requirements for donations over $500—typically within 30 days. Your driveway is cleared, your paperwork is handled, and your gift supports services for people who are blind or visually impaired.

What if my car doesn’t run or is badly damaged?
You can still donate it today. Non-running, wrecked, or failed-emissions vehicles are all accepted. We send a tow truck or flatbed at no cost to you anywhere in the Tampa Bay region. Just tell the coordinator the true condition so we dispatch the right equipment and keep your pickup on schedule.
Do I need the title in hand before I schedule pickup?
Having your Florida title makes the process smoother and faster, and we recommend having it ready before the truck arrives. If you’re missing the title, let the coordinator know when you call or fill out the form. They’ll explain your options based on Florida regulations and your specific situation.
When will I get my tax receipt, and is it valid for IRS Form 1098-C?
After your vehicle is picked up and sold, Heritage for the Blind mails you a written tax receipt, typically within 30 days. For vehicles that sell for more than $500, the receipt is structured to satisfy IRS Form 1098-C requirements so you can support your deduction when you file your federal taxes.
